-Building and installing spandsp
-===============================
-
-A number of distributions include spandsp, but they usually use older versions
-of the library, which lack a lot of the features of the current version. Before
-installing spandsp, make sure there are no older versions already on your
-machine. Make sure libtiff is installed on your machine. Versions 3.5.7,
-3.6.0, 3.7.1 and 3.8.2 seem to work OK. There have been several bugs related
-to FAX document handling in some versions of libtiff. Also, some people have
-had trouble using spandsp because they had more than one version of libtiff
-on their machine. Take care with this. If you are using an RPM based system,
-such as RedHat or Fedora, you will need the libtiff and libtiff-devel RPMs
-installed to be able to build spandsp.
-
-You can use the usual:
-
- ./configure
- make
- make install
-
-process to build the spandsp library. Note that if you use configure in this
-way, the software will be installed in /usr/local. In this case make sure your
-/etc/ld.so.conf file has an entry for /usr/local/lib. If you wish the software
-to be installed in /usr, you should build it with the commands.
-
- ./configure --prefix=/usr
- make
- make install
-

-Building the programming documentation
-======================================
-
-If you wish to build the programming documentation for spandsp, configure
-spandsp with:
-
- ./configure --enable-doc
-
-You need doxygen installed on your machine.

-Building the test suite
-=======================
-
-Most sections of the spandsp library have an accompanying test program in the
-test directory. If you wish to build these test programs, configure spandsp
-with:
-
- ./configure --enable-tests
-
-To build these tests you will need libaudiofile installed on your machine. To
-build the modem tests, with the GUI monitoring feature you will need Fltk 1.1.4
-or later, an audio meter module and a cartesian plotting module. Fltk may be
-obtained from http://www.fltk.org. The audio meter module may be obtained from
-http://www.soft-switch.org/downloads/Fl_Audio_Meter.tgz . The cartesian plotting
-module may be obtained from http://134.226.68.29/fltk. However, there is no
-suitable makefile supplied with that. You can find a version at
-http://www.soft-switch.org/downloads/Fl_Cartesian.tgz which will build as a
-Linux library. The actual code in both these versions is identical.
-You need to have Fltk 1.1.4 or later installed before building the plotting
-library.
